Smart Power Management, C-10 Electrical Contractor in Pasadena, CA
Smart Power Management operating as a sole owner holds an active California contractor license (CSLB #1057241), valid through Aug 31, 2027. First issued in 2019, the license has been on the CSLB roster for 7 years. It carries a single CSLB classification: C-10 — Electrical Contractor. Records show an active surety bond on file with Arch Insurance Company and an exempt workers' compensation status (no employees on payroll). The business is based in Pasadena, in Los Angeles County, California.
